G Koyama is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Organic Chemistry and Pharmacology. According to data from OpenAlex, G Koyama has authored 21 papers receiving a total of 462 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Molecular Biology, 7 papers in Organic Chemistry and 5 papers in Pharmacology. Recurrent topics in G Koyama's work include Microbial Natural Products and Biosynthesis (5 papers), Cancer therapeutics and mechanisms (3 papers) and Synthesis and Reactions of Organic Compounds (3 papers). G Koyama is often cited by papers focused on Microbial Natural Products and Biosynthesis (5 papers), Cancer therapeutics and mechanisms (3 papers) and Synthesis and Reactions of Organic Compounds (3 papers). G Koyama collaborates with scholars based in Japan. G Koyama's co-authors include Yöichi Iitaka, HAMAO UMEZAWA, Kenji Maeda, Hitoshi Umezawa, H. Nakamura, Masaji Ohno, Shinichi Kondo, Toru Takita, Mikio Hori and Kenji Maeda and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Tetrahedron Letters and Helvetica Chimica Acta.
